Frequently Asked Questions About Recruiter Jobs in Edmonton
What is the average Recruiter salary in Edmonton?
Recruiter salaries in Edmonton typically range from $45,900 to $76,500 annually, depending on experience and company size. Edmonton's moderate cost of living means these salaries offer good purchasing power.

What business degrees are most valued by Canadian employers?
An MBA from a recognized Canadian school (Rotman, Ivey, Schulich, Desautels) carries significant weight. Undergraduate commerce degrees from schools like Queen's, Western, and McGill are highly regarded. For specialized roles, designations like CPA, CFA, or PMP often matter more than the specific degree.
How important is networking for business careers in Canada?
Networking is crucial in Canadian business culture. Many positions are filled through referrals and connections. Industry associations, alumni networks, and professional organizations (boards of trade, industry councils) are valuable resources. LinkedIn is widely used, and coffee chats are a common Canadian networking approach.

Cost of Living for Recruiters in Edmonton
Edmonton's moderate cost of living (index 102) includes one-bedroom rents averaging $1,400. With Recruiter salaries starting around $45,000, Edmonton offers good value for Recruiter professionals.
